Course structure

• Advanced Thermodynamics and Heat Transfer
• Computational Fluid Dynamics (CFD) and Applications
• Finite Element Analysis (FEA) for Mechanical Systems
• Advanced Materials Science and Engineering
• Robotics and Automation in Mechanical Engineering
• Advanced Dynamics and Control Systems
• Sustainable Energy Systems and Green Engineering
• Advanced Manufacturing Processes and Technologies
• Structural Integrity and Failure Analysis
• Mechatronics and Embedded Systems Design

Career path

Mechanical Design Engineer

Specializes in creating innovative designs for mechanical systems, ensuring efficiency and compliance with industry standards.

Automotive Engineer

Focuses on the development and optimization of vehicle systems, including propulsion, safety, and sustainability.

Thermal Systems Engineer

Expert in designing and analyzing thermal management systems for industries like aerospace and energy.

Robotics Engineer

Develops advanced robotic systems for automation, manufacturing, and healthcare applications.
